[slackware-security] libxslt (SSA:2016-148-02)

New libxslt packages are available for Slackware 14.0, 14.1, and -current to
fix a security issue.


Here are the details from the Slackware 14.1 ChangeLog:
+--------------------------+
patches/packages/libxslt-1.1.29-i486-1_slack14.1.txz: Upgraded.
This release fixes bugs and a security issue:
Fix for type confusion in preprocessing attributes (Daniel Veillard).
For more information, see:
http://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=CVE-2015-7995
(* Security fix *)
